Vici Gaming vs PlayTime series postponed due to match-fixing suspicions
The organizers of Esports World Cup 2026 announced the postponement of the series between Vici Gaming and PlayTime. The reason is potential violations of fair play principles.
As of now, neither team has commented on the situation.
“The match between PlayTime and Vici Gaming will be postponed as a precautionary measure after identifying an issue related to compliance with fair play principles. The matter has been referred for review. Additional information about the new schedule will be published later.”
Initially, the match between Vici Gaming and PlayTime was scheduled for July 14 at 19:30, but now the match has been postponed to the next day. The exact time has not yet been announced.
